The Growth Hormone Releasing Peptide, In Plain Words
You might be curious about a specific compounded prescription that mimics a natural hormone your body produces. This therapy works by stimulating your pituitary gland to release more of its own growth hormone. Think of it as nudging your internal systems to function more optimally. Your body’s growth hormone levels naturally decline with age. This decline can contribute to a range of changes you might experience. The compounded prescription addresses this by encouraging your body to produce more of this vital hormone. It’s not about adding synthetic hormones but about supporting your natural production mechanisms.
